Leading Healthcare Projects
The Senior Project Manager plays a crucial role in managing healthcare projects from conceptual design through construction document delivery. This involves leading project teams, assigning work, and ensuring timely completion.
This role requires strong leadership and communication skills, as well as the ability to navigate complex client relationships.

Your Qualifications
To succeed in this role, you'll need:
- Bachelor's degree in architecture, interior design, or equivalent education in an AEC-related field.
- Minimum of 10 years' experience in a professional architectural office setting.
- Demonstrated history of success in leading teams and managing one or more projects.
- Familiarity with multiple project delivery methods.
- Strong leadership and communication skills.
